In the US, 44 states offer a lottery game of some kind, with varying mixtures of instant win scratch-off tickets and traditional drawing-style games with large jackpots. While the vast majority of lottery games are sold through physical retail outlets, many state governments have embraced online lotteries in recent years. Some have launched their own dedicated apps, while others have partnered with third-party companies to handle lottery sales.

The first step to playing an online lottery is creating an account with the site. Most of these services require you to provide your name, date of birth, and address. This information is used to verify your identity and prevent fraudulent activity. Some lotteries even offer a phone number that you can call if you win. It is your responsibility to check if you have won, however, as some lottery websites will not notify you unless the winnings are significant enough.

Another popular feature of many online lotteries is their Syndicate option. This allows multiple players to pool their money and purchase a group of tickets in a single draw. If any of these tickets win, the group divides the prize money based on how many tickets they purchased and how much each member contributed to the syndicate.
